Culinary Journeys in Parliament
This chapter explores the early experiences of an individual who began working in the House of Commons Catering Service at just 16 years old, reflecting on their familial ties to Parliament and the excitement of their new role. It also highlights the evolution of menu offerings, from traditional British dishes to contemporary favorites, showcasing the extensive culinary operations that serve thousands of meals daily.
